Inspection history
4 visits, newest first
Met inspection standards. 2 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.
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Front salad bar under unit; cheese (53F - Cold Holding); potato salad (52F - Cold Holding). Per operator food transferred from unit less than four hours ago. Operator placed food in freezer to quick chill
Cutting board has cut marks and is no longer cleanable. Observed at mini flip top cooler
Met inspection standards. 2 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

No paper towels or mechanical hand drying device provided at handwash sink. At hand sink behind dough mixer in kitchen. Manger replaced.
Employee personal items stored in or above a food preparation area, food, clean equipment and utensils, or single-service items. Employee bag beside can opener on corner of prep table by office door. Manager moved bag into office.
Met inspection standards. 1 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Sanitizer bucket on top of mini fliptop unit in kitchen able to possibly contaminate food items in unit. Manager moved bucket to shelf under prep table.
Met inspection standards. 3 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

Vacuum breaker missing at mop sink faucet or on fitting/splitter added to mop sink faucet. Vacuum breaker installed incorrectly. Vacuum breaker connected to splitter end which dispense sanitizer solution.
Food-contact surface soiled with food debris, mold-like substance or slime. Ice chute at front counter soiled at front counter. Operator cleaned snd sanitized during inspection.
Spray bottle containing toxic substance not label. Operator labeled sanitizer at front counter.
